About George A. Reilly
George A. Reilly is a highly experienced matrimonial attorney in Greenwich, Connecticut, known for his client-focused approach. With more than three decades in family law, George has successfully handled cases ranging from high net worth to modest net worth couples. His expertise includes resolving complex issues such as abusive relationships, child and substance abuse, and cases involving vindictive behavior.
George's practice emphasizes collaboration, encouraging clients to consider collaborative divorce if both parties are open-minded and forthcoming. He listens closely to his clients' goals and sets realistic expectations based on his extensive experience, ensuring each case is approached uniquely and effectively.
Recognized for his legal excellence, George has been named a "Super Lawyer" for the past ten years and was included in "Best Lawyers in America" in 2019. He holds a 9.5 rating from Avvo and received a Life Achievement award from Marquis' Who's Who in 2018. Additionally, he was honored with the Pro Bono Award by the Connecticut Bar Association.
George graduated from Union College in Schenectady, NY, and Fordham University School of Law. Committed to community service, he served as a trustee and president of the board at King Low Heywood Thomas School in Stamford, CT for seven years. He has also been involved with local non-profits, including Kiwanis, United Way, Family Centers of Greenwich, and the Norwalk Community College Foundation.
